Product Description: Fast Red ITR is widely used in biochemical and histochemical staining procedures. It is particularly effective as a chromogen in immunohistochemistry (IHC) for detecting antigens in tissue sections. When coupled with alkaline phosphatase, it produces a vivid red precipitate, making it ideal for visualizing specific proteins or cellular components under a microscope. This property is valuable in research and diagnostic labs for studying disease markers, tissue structures, and cellular processes. Additionally, it is employed in enzyme-linked immunosorbent assays (ELISAs) to detect and quantify target molecules in biological samples. Its stability and intense color output make it a preferred choice for applications requiring high sensitivity and clarity.
